Both the Ecole de Lausanne’s Viennese legacies ran in parallel over the twentieth century, and sometimes intersected, particularly in the United States and at the Cowles Commission especially.
The Kreis’s posterity expressed itself there in the early development of econometrics and its neo-positivist concerns, and the legacy of the Mathematisches Kolloquium gave rise to the neo-Walrasian programme with leanings towards Bourbaki (Debreu). In the beginning, the general equilibrium became a type of applied economics and was operationalized. Pareto’s work was called upon in the emergence of the movement for econometrics and in the development of the input-output approach as well as linear programming. The influence of the Kreis’s neo-positivist Vienna seems dominant in this case and, for that matter, the latter’s programme is explicitly associated with the rise of econometrics. Cowles Commission members (and affiliates), such as Tjalling Koopmans, Wassily Leontief, George Dantzig and Jacob Marschak, took part in the empirical vision of the general equilibrium, while departing from a la National Bureau of Economic Research (NBER) empiricism, as evidenced by the controversy over “measurement without theory”. However, because members of the Mathematische Kolloquium such as von Neumann and Wald, emigrated to the United States, the Cowles Commission became a meeting place between the two Viennese schools, fostering the development of the neo-Walrasian programme.In 1954, Arrow and Debreu identified the conditions of existence of the general equilibrium. This demonstration, plus Lionel McKenzie’s in 1959, as well as the one on the uniqueness of the equilibrium, raised hopes that were soon qualified by doubts about its stability (Scarf 1960) and finally challenged by Hugo Sonnenschein’s (1972), Rolf Mantel’s (1974) and Debreu’s (1974) results.
The general equilibrium as a research programme suffered a breakpoint then, which did not prevent it from keeping up its status of a preferred way to look at reality in a number of contemporary theories. Above all, the applied aspect of the general equilibrium outweighs axiomatic issues in computable general equilibrium models, whose numerical algorithms are rather indifferent to the equilibrium theoretical lack of stability.Harvard is the other landmark of American participation in the legacy of the Ecole de Lausanne’s general equilibrium. On one hand, within the Harvard Pareto circle, members had read the Treatise of general sociology and discussed the concept of general equilibrium from very different perspectives. On the other hand, Harvard hosted in the 1930s a number of European economists familiar with the general equilibrium, such as Joseph Schumpeter and Wassily Leontief. It was in this context that an occasional member of the Harvard Pareto circle, Paul Anthony Samuelson, wrote a doctoral thesis whose publication in 1947, entitled Foundations of Economic Analysis, became the canonical form of mathematical economics.
